سُورَةُ الأَحۡقَافِ
Surah Al-Ahqaf — Verse 24
The Dunes · 35 verses · verse 24 of 35
Arabic
﴾ 24 ﴿فَلَمَّا رَأَوْهُ عَارِضًۭا مُّسْتَقْبِلَ أَوْدِيَتِهِمْ قَالُوا۟ هَٰذَا عَارِضٌۭ مُّمْطِرُنَا ۚ بَلْ هُوَ مَا ٱسْتَعْجَلْتُم بِهِۦ ۖ رِيحٌۭ فِيهَا عَذَابٌ أَلِيمٌۭ
English Translation (Muhammad Asad)
And so, when they beheld it in the shape of a dense cloud approaching their valleys, they exclaimed, “This is but a heavy cloud which will bring us [welcome] rain!” [But Hud said:] “Nay, but it is the very thing which you [so contemptuously] sought to hasten - a wind bearing grievous suffering,

About Surah Al-Ahqaf
Surah Al-Ahqaf (سُورَةُ الأَحۡقَافِ) is the 46th chapter of the Quran, meaning “The Dunes”. It is a Meccan surah with 35 verses revealed in Makkah before the Hijra.
